Dubai’s new harbour welcomes its first cruise liner

Van Oord announced today that Dubai Harbour has welcomed its first cruise liner, a major milestone for the Dubai Harbour Masterplan.

The company was the main contractor for the complex Dubai Harbour Masterplan project and laid the foundations for this new exclusive waterfront.

Just a stone’s throw from Dubai’s iconic Ain Dubai and Palm Jumeirah, the project involved reclaiming 60 hectares of additional land and constructing huge quay walls and a new marina in the azure blue water.

Dubai Harbour is a unique and luxurious waterfront development that combines world-class maritime facilities with the most advanced cruise terminals and the largest marina in the region.

The project was complex because of the various deliverables, such as land reclamation, quay wall construction and vibro-compaction. In terms of scheduling, the activities overlapped and were interdependent.

With several subcontractors, 1,300 people working on the -site, interdependent activities and a strict completion date, Van Oord showcased project management at the highest level.
